7 Passion Killers

Pastor Mike Chapman of City Church in Chattanooga preaches a sermon entitled, “Making a Difference with Your Life Will Take Passion”. He identifies 7 passion killers:

1. An unclear purpose: life seems futile without a purpose –
why get out of bed?
2. An unemployed talent: God has given you gifts and talents
and if they are not being utilized, your passion quotient
will go down.
3. An unbalanced schedule: overwork or underwork will cause a
decline in passion.
4. An unconfessed sin: you can’t have enthusiasm and guilt at
the same time.
5. An unresolved conflict: resentment, jealousy and prolonged
anger are passion-killing emotions.
6. An unsupported lifestyle: loneliness kills passion.
7. An undernourished spirit: at it’s root, passion is a
spiritual issue and if our spirit is ignored, our heart will
shrink and grow cold.

Passion drives your quest for destiny. Passion is the fuel of your life. Passion can be diluted or even completely drained from your life and if that happens, you will never discover your destiny! Resolve today to remove the barriers and pursue your passion.
